2025 Excellence in Long Term Care Awards presented to 20 Maine caregivers
Maine Health Care Association (MHCA) and the Maine Long Term Care Ombudsman Program (LTCOP) honored 20 long term care workers with the Excellence in Long Term Care Award, November 13, at Thomas College’s Spann Student Commons. The prestigious Excellence in Long Term Care Award recognizes Maine’s most dedicated and inspired caregivers who tirelessly serve thousands of older and disabled individuals living in Maine nursing homes, assisted living facilities, and those too receiving in-home care services.
With more than 80 nominations this year, a panel of judges chose winners after carefully reviewing detailed letters addressing criteria including nominees’ ability to deliver consistently high-quality compassionate care; ability to serve clients with respect and dignity; and their ability to inspire others with fortitude in a challenging and ever-growing field.

Maine Health Care Association, which represents the 200+ Maine nursing homes, assisted living/residential care facilities, has been recognizing Maine’s service staff for nearly 20 years with this award.
Winners:
• Wedad Ahmed from Community Home Health Care, LLC
• Tonya Brewster from Montello Commons
• Raeanne Burgess from Barron Center
• Josie Chase from Russell Park Rehabilitation and Living Center
• Richard Clift from MaineGeneral Rehabilitation and Nursing Care
• Angela Friend from Scarborough Terrace Assisted Living and Memory Care
• Joyce Gagnon from Brewer Center for Health and Rehabilitation
• Courtney Gold from Mid Coast Senior Health Center
• Michael Hawley from Maine Veterans’ Homes, South Paris
• Katrina Hedgpeth from Hawthorne House
• Kim Horton from Home, Hope and Healing
• Sandra Illingworth from Maine Veterans’ Home, Scarborough
• Lacey Kalloch from Maine Veterans’ Home, Machias
• Tanya Kennagh from Schooner Memory Care
• Dianna Leeman from Elder Care Network of Lincoln County
• Daniel Martel from RiverRidge Center
• Mariko Murray from Hibbard Skilled Nursing and Rehabilitation
• Nicole Ramsey from Piper Shores
• Nancy Schvertt-Paige from The Meadows
• Sherry White from Market Square Health Care Center
